Definitions
overstuff
verb
To fill something with more than it can comfortably hold.
She tends to overstuff her suitcase, making it difficult to close.
To fill a piece of furniture, such as a chair or sofa, with excessive padding.
The upholsterer decided to overstuff the armchair to make it more comfortable.
